Section 1: Sponge Nail Art Basics

What You’ll Need:

  • Base coat
  • Nail polish in various colors
  • Makeup sponge
  • Scissors
  • Tweezers

How It Works:

Sponge nail art involves using a makeup sponge to dab and blend different nail polish colors onto your nails, creating unique, marbled, or gradient effects. The porous nature of the sponge allows the colors to merge seamlessly, resulting in a soft, diffused look.

Section 2: Creative Sponge Nail Design Ideas

Marbled Nails:

  • Apply a base coat.
  • Dip your sponge into two or three different nail polish colors and pat them onto your nail in a random pattern.
  • Gently smooth out the colors using a clean brush or bobby pin.

Gradient Nails:

  • Apply a light base color and let it dry.
  • Dip your sponge into two similar nail polish colors, dragging them in opposite directions to create a gradient.
  • Pat the sponge onto your nail, adjusting the pressure to control the intensity of the gradient.

Ombre Nails:

  • Paint your nails with a base color and allow them to dry halfway.
  • Dip your sponge into a second nail polish color and lightly dab it onto the tips of your nails.
  • Blend the colors together with a brush or toothpick for a soft, ethereal effect.

Section 3: Tips and Tricks for Perfect Sponge Nail Designs

Use the Right Sponge:

  • Choose a dense, fine-pored makeup sponge for precise results.
  • Cut the sponge into smaller pieces for intricate designs.

Control the Pressure:

  • Apply gentle pressure when dabbing the sponge to create soft, blended effects.
  • Increase the pressure for more vibrant, saturated results.

Clean Your Sponge:

  • Dip your sponge in acetone or nail polish remover to remove any leftover polish between uses.
  • To keep your sponge in good condition, rinse it thoroughly with water after cleaning.

FAQ about Cute Nail Designs with Sponges

Q1: What materials do I need for sponge nail art?

A1: Sponge, nail polish colors, base coat, and top coat.

Q2: How do I choose the right sponge for nail designs?

A2: Use a natural or makeup sponge that is slightly damp for best results.

Q3: How do I apply the nail polish to the sponge?

A3: Dab the desired colors onto the sponge in a gradient or overlapping pattern.

Q4: How do I transfer the design to my nails?

A4: Gently press the sponge onto your nails, ensuring even coverage.

Q5: How do I avoid smudging during transfer?

A5: Allow the polish on the sponge to dry slightly before applying to your nails.

Q6: Can I use glitter polish for sponge designs?

A6: Yes, but it’s recommended to apply a clear base coat beforehand to prevent glitter from sticking to the sponge.

Q7: How do I create ombre nail designs with sponges?

A7: Use different shades of the same color to create a gradient effect on the sponge before transferring to your nails.

Q8: Can I use a gradient sponge for nail art?

A8: Yes, gradient sponges with multiple colors can be used to create ombre or multicolored designs.

Q9: How do I seal the sponge nail design?

A9: Apply a layer of clear top coat over the design to protect the polish and enhance shine.

Q10: Can sponge nail art be removed easily?

A10: Yes, sponge nail art can be removed using regular nail polish remover.
